On October 27, Gjon Shkambi is expected to return to the Court of Appeals, but this time as a person seeking to have the security measure imposed by the first instance lifted.
Shkambi is accused of being an accomplice of his nephew Elvis Shkambi, who killed judge Astrit Kalaja.
According to the data, the session will start at 10:00, with judge rapporteur Genti Shala.
Meanwhile, the suspected perpetrator Elvis Shkambi has not appealed the decision of the Court of First Instance, agreeing to the measure of "prison arrest" without a term.
At the same session, the Appeal will also review the appeal filed by Banush Goxhaj, a security officer at the Court of Appeals, accused of abuse of office.
For the serious incident in the courtroom, Tirana Police have arrested the perpetrator Elvis Shkambi, his uncle Gjon Shkambi who was also in the courtroom, as well as the court security guard Banush Koxhaj, who did not act after the metal detector signaled the presence of the weapon the perpetrator had with him.
The serious incident of the murder of Judge Astrit Kalaja and the injury of two others inside the courtroom occurred on October 6, 2025 at around 3:30 p.m.
The late judge was escorted to his final residence in Shkodra, after tributes were held in his honor at the Palace of Congresses.
The Shkambi clan was in a property dispute with 31 families residing in the former Reserve and Dormitory School building in the “Skanderbeg” neighborhood in Shkodra. The parties have been in court for years, as the Shkambi clan claims ownership of the building, while the families residing there say the other party has false documents.
